I have a new 24' rear wheel on my hardtail which I use mainly for DH with a tad of DJ thrown in and I have NO idea what tyres are availible in 24'..?? What would be good? C'mon.. ideas!? :confused:
I'm currently running a Maxxis Minion 2.5 Slow Reezay on my 26' front wheel...
Tyre choice is super limited in Australia; I run a 24x2.5" Highroller slow-reezay for downhill and it rocks my shit. The only thing I would conceivably change it for would be a 24" Minion Front, if it existed.

Syncros BHT Factory rear only, 24 x 2.5"
DMR Moto Digger 24 x 2.35"
DMR Moto RT 24 x 2.2", and 24 x 2.4"

Specialized do a number of 24" DH tyres, the kevlar bead ones are a really tacky dual compound, and they're fairly light, and cheapish ($49.95). I've been running the 26" ones for a while and they are a really good tyre.
Intense have a couple of 24" tyres too, so do Duro. Overall the selection is limited, but there is plenty out there.

The 24'' 2.5 Highrollers are a good tyre for downhill, but i find them very slow on the road and hardpack dirtjumps. Put a DMR RT 2.35" on and it rolls like a breeze.

Get a 24X2.5 highroller 60a compound....... grips well enough and also rolls quick... i did have 24X2.7 highroller supertacky but changed to harder compound because it rolls much quicker..
